Anderson Cooper Reveals the Most Annoying Thing About Working with Andy Cohen
Anderson Cooper recently opened up about his working relationship with Andy Cohen, shedding light on the humorous and chaotic aspects of their partnership during an episode of Watch What Happens Live. The two have been entertaining viewers together on CNN’s New Year’s Eve coverage since 2017, establishing a rapport that has become beloved by audiences. In a candid moment, Cooper was prompted by a viewer to share what he finds most annoying about co-hosting with Cohen. After a brief pause, he quipped, “Just who he’s gonna insult and what the clean up on aisle 3 is gonna be in the morning.” This light-hearted quip encapsulates the playful yet tumultuous nature of their live broadcasts.

Memorable Controversies
Their partnership has not been without its share of controversies. One notable incident occurred during the 2021 New Year’s Eve broadcast when Cohen, who was “overserved,” made headlines for his comments about rival host Ryan Seacrest. Though funny, the moment stirred up discussions about the fine line between entertainment and professionalism in live TV. Reflecting on the incident afterward, Cohen expressed regret for his comments, illustrating the complex nature of their live performances.
